The Spirit of Prayer. Selected and Compiled by Herself, from Various Portions Exclusively on that Subject, in Her Published Volumes by Hannah More. London, Printed for T. Cadell, and W. Blackwood & Sons, Edinburgh, 1836. Tenth edition. 8vo. pp. x, 226. Bound with: Practical Piety; or, the Influence of Religion of the Heart on the Conduct of the Life by Hannah More. London, T. Cadell, and W. Blackwood and Sons, Edinburgh, 1838. Seventeenth edition. pp. vii, [I], contents, 264. Engraved portrait frontispiece of the author. Ownership inscription of H. Strickland on verso of front free endpaper. Contemporary half brown calf, marbled boards, raised bands, gilt decorated spine, red leather label lettered gilt on spine, all edges marbled. Spine darkened and marked, extremities rubbed, some staining to joints and endpapers.
The History of England Faithfully Extracted from Authentic Records, Approved Manuscripts, and the most Celebrated Histories of this Kingdom, in all Languages, whether Ecclesiastical or Civil. With the Effigies of all the Kings and Queens of England, from the Norman race, to the Present Time; Curiously Engraved on Copper Plates, from Original Medals and Pictures. In two volumes. Fifth edition, carefully corrected; and very much improved... London, Printed for S. H. James Knapton, Abel Roper and Richard Wilkin, MDCCXXIV [1724]. Volume I only. 8vo. pp. [vi], 523. Frontispiece and 25 portrait illustrations. Contemporary full tan calf, raised bands, gilt decorated spine. Remains of armorial bookplate on front pastedown endpaper. Ownership signature of George Strickland of Boynton Hall, Yorkshire on front free endpaper. Printer's error to text on page 324, remains of leather label on spine, some rubbing to edges, joints and covers.
